Web5. Viburnum. Brandywine ™ Viburnum (Viburnum nudum) This shrub has breathtaking berries and glossy leaves that turn dark maroon-red in autumn. Use it for hedging or as a specimen plant for late fall color. Plus, Brandywine ™ has good berry production even without another pollinator nearby. Hardy in zones 5-9, full sun to part sun, 5-6 ... WebViburnum is a genus of about 150–175 species of flowering plants in the moschatel family Adoxaceae.Its current classification is based on molecular phylogeny. It was previously included in the honeysuckle family …

Brandywine viburnum: Beautiful, adaptable and reliable
WebNov 1, 2024 · Brandywine viburnum is a shrub I use in ‘living borders’ where you would like to create privacy without creating a hedge of all of the same plants in a row. I like to mix it with Myrica pennsylvanica, Clethra alnifolia, Rhododendron catawbiense and Prunus ‘Schip’ (non native).
